#776440 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#776440 is composed of 46.7% red, 39.2% green and 25.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 16% magenta, 46.2% yellow and 53.3% black. It has a hue angle of 39.3 degrees, a saturation of 30.1% and a lightness of 35.9%. #776440 color hex could be obtained by blending #eec880 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666633.

● #776440 color description : Dark moderate orange.
#776440 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#776440 has RGB values of R:119, G:100, B:64 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.16, Y:0.46, K:0.53. Its decimal value is 7824448.

Shades and Tints of #776440
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040402 is the darkest color, while #faf9f6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#776440
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#625d55 is the less saturated color, while #b67801 is the most saturated one.
